ManagrAI is an AI-powered platform primarily designed for PR, communications, and sales teams, offering real-time insights from news, social media, and web data to enable newsjacking, media monitoring, tailored pitching, and workflow automation.[1][3] It serves PR professionals, comms teams, and sales organizations by solving challenges like staying ahead of trends, automating repetitive tasks such as follow-ups and pipeline tracking, and providing actionable, data-driven decision-making tools with CRM integrations and real-time analytics.[1][3][4] The platform boosts efficiency, allowing users to close deals faster, respond to opportunities promptly, and leverage AI for writing assistance, with positive early reviews highlighting its continuous feature additions as a startup.[3]

ManagrAI's investors include Blue Note Ventures, Craft Ventures, CRV, Insight Partners, John Ives.
ManagrAI has raised $2.0M across 1 funding round. Most recently, it raised $2.0M Seed in October 2021.
| Date | Round | Lead Investors | Other Investors |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oct 1, 2021 | $2.0M Seed | Blue Note Ventures, Craft Ventures, CRV, Insight Partners, John Ives |
